VARNER v. PETERSON FARMS, 03-2814

District court did not err in finding plaintiffs' state law claims for fraud, civil conspiracy and unjust enrichment were barred by Arkansas's three-year statute of limitations. Sherman Antitrust and Packers and Stockyards Act claims were also barred by federal statutes of limitations.
